HC Deb 15 January 2002 vol 378 c126W
Angus Robertson

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s whether Scottish Executive Officers who work internationally under arrangements reached between the Scotland Office and Foreign and Commonwealth Office report to the Scotland Office; and how many of them are accorded diplomatic status. [23603]

Mr. Straw

Scottish Executive Officers work internationally under the arrangements agreed in the Concordat on International Relations. The Framework for co-operation is between the devolved Administrations and the Foreign and Commonwealth Office. Accordingly, Scottish Executive Officers report to both. The FCO has assisted the Scottish Executive to set up an office in Brussels and has given five staff in Scottish Executive EU Office diplomatic status. The Scottish Executive Officer in the British Embassy in Washington also has diplomatic status.
